.banner_warp{ position:relative; width:968px; height:344px; margin-top:10px;}

/* 多个左滚动 - 公用类 */ 

.picList ul, picList li{ list-style:none;}

.picList li{ width:968px; height:344px; list-style:none;} 

.picList .pic{ text-align:center; line-height:0px;  } 

.picList .pic img{ width:968px; height:344px;/* border:1px solid #ccc;*/ }  

/* 多个左滚动 - 公用类 */ 

.leftLoop{ overflow:hidden; width:968px; height:344px; position:relative; z-index:100;} 

.leftLoop .hd{ float:right; padding-right:22px; display:inline; height:40px;} 

.prev,.next{ display:block;  width:32px; height:32px; line-height:32px; float:right; overflow:hidden; cursor:pointer; background:url(../icoright.html) no-repeat; _background:url(../icoright-2.html) no-repeat; position:absolute; right:62px; top:30px; z-index:999} 

.next{ background:url(../icoleft.html) no-repeat; _background:url(../icoleft-2.html) no-repeat; left:62px !important;} 

.leftLoop .hd ul{ list-style:none; float:right;} 

.leftLoop .hd ul li{ list-style:none; position:relative; _display:inline; float:left; width:6px; height:40px; color:#bbc6e2; overflow:hidden;  margin-left:14px; cursor:pointer; } 

.leftLoop .bd{width:968px; height:344px; overflow:hidden;} 

.leftLoop .bd ul{ overflow:hidden; zoom:1; } 

.leftLoop .bd ul li{ /*margin:0 10px;*/ text-align:center; float:left;display:_inline;}

.hd_back{ position:absolute; bottom:0; left:0; width:968px; height:40px; line-height:40px; z-index:10000; }



/*--------------main-----------------*/

.main{ margin:10px 0 16px;}

.main_top{ margin-bottom:10px;}

.main_top,.main_down{ height:198px;}



.product{ width:616px;}

.product .ind_comTop{ width:616px;}

.product .com_c{ width:608px;}

.case .ind_comTop,.service .ind_comTop{ width:342px;}

.case .com_c,.service .com_c{ width:334px;}

.news .ind_comTop{ width:362px;}

.news .com_c{ width:354px;}

.about .ind_comTop{ width:244px;}

.about .com_c{ width:236px;}



.ind_comTop{ height:25px; line-height:25px;}

.com_l{ background:url(../jpg/ind_comlbd.jpg) no-repeat; width:4px; height:25px;}

.com_c{ width:auto; height:25px; background:url(../jpg/ind_combd.jpg) repeat-x;}

.com_r{ background:url(../jpg/ind_comrbd.jpg) no-repeat; width:4px; height:25px;}

.com_c h3{ float:left; color:#000; font-size:14px; background:url(../png/com_tbtn.png) no-repeat left; padding-left:18px; margin-left:6px; display:inline;}

.com_c a{ float:right; color:#000; margin-right:6px; display:inline;}

.ind_comDown{ background:url(../jpg/ind_comdbd.jpg) repeat-x; height:172px; border-left:1px solid #e0e0e0; border-right:1px solid #e0e0e0; border-bottom:1px solid #e0e0e0;}

.ind_comDown a{ cursor:pointer;}

#colee_left1 tr td,#colee_left2 tr td{ width:150px; padding-top:28px; padding-left:40px;}

.ind_proTitle{ display:block; color:#000; font-weight:bold; width:150px; height:30px; line-height:30px; overflow:hidden;}

.case,.service{ width:342px;}

.case_down{ width:300px; padding:16px 20px 0 20px;}

.case_select{ width:134px; height:144px; overflow:hidden;}

.case_select li{ width:134px; height:22px; line-height:22px; overflow:hidden; text-overflow:ellipsis; white-space:nowrap;  margin-bottom:2px; text-align:center;}

.case_select li a{ color:#484848;}

.case_select li.case_cur{ background:url(../png/ind_caseac.png) no-repeat;}

.case_select li.case_cur a{ color:#FFF;}

.case_con{ padding-top:16px;}

.case_con a img{ border:1px solid #cacaca;}

.news{ width:362px;}

.news_list{ padding:10px 13px 0 12px; height:104px; overflow:hidden;}

.news_list li{ width:335px; height:25px; line-height:25px; overflow:hidden; text-overflow:ellipsis; white-space:nowrap; border-bottom:1px dotted #9f9f9f;}

.news_list li a{ background:url(../png/ind_newsbtn.png) no-repeat left; padding-left:14px;}

.news_list li a:hover{ font-weight:bold;}

.news_more{ height:24px; margin-top:15px; margin-right:10px; display:inline;}

.news_more a{ background:url(../png/ind_morebd.png) no-repeat; color:#FFF; width:82px; height:24px; line-height:20px; display:block; text-align:center;}

.about{ width:244px; margin-left:10px; display:inline;}

.about_down{ height:120px; overflow:hidden; padding:18px 8px 0 10px;}

.about_down img{ float:left; margin-right:10px;}

.about_intro{ line-height:20px;}

.about_more{ margin-right:8px; display:inline;}

.about_more a{ color:#e10c00;}

.service .news_list li{ width:315px;}